Maximizing Your Raspberry Pi for DIY Projects in 2025

The Raspberry Pi has evolved into an incredibly versatile and accessible tool for DIY enthusiasts, tech hobbyists, and students alike. Originally designed as a low-cost computer for education, it has found its way into countless creative applications worldwide. Whether you’re using it for simple projects or more advanced tasks, maximizing the potential of your Raspberry Pi can unlock a whole new world of possibilities. In this article, we will explore various ways to use Raspberry Pi in DIY projects, covering setup tips, configurations, and the latest 2025 innovations to help you get the most out of your device.

1. Choosing the Right Raspberry Pi Model for Your Project

When embarking on a DIY project with a Raspberry Pi, the first step is to choose the right model for your needs. The Raspberry Pi Foundation offers several models, each with its own specifications and capabilities. Understanding these differences can significantly impact the success of your project.

  • Raspberry Pi 5: Released in late 2023, the Raspberry Pi 5 features a quad-core ARM Cortex-A76 processor, 8GB of RAM, and a significant boost in performance. If your project involves tasks like media streaming, running a web server, or complex calculations, this model is an excellent choice.

  • Raspberry Pi 4 Model B: The Raspberry Pi 4 remains a strong contender for DIY projects, especially with its 4GB and 8GB RAM options. It’s still ideal for a range of applications like home automation, simple robotics, or media centers.

  • Raspberry Pi Zero 2 W: If you’re looking for a smaller, more affordable option for compact projects, the Raspberry Pi Zero 2 W offers incredible value. With a quad-core processor and Wi-Fi capability, it’s great for minimalistic designs, wearables, and small robotics projects.

2. Setting Up Your Raspberry Pi for DIY Projects

Before diving into your project, setting up your Raspberry Pi properly is crucial. Here’s how to get started:

  • Install an Operating System: The default operating system for Raspberry Pi is Raspberry Pi OS, which is based on Debian Linux. It’s beginner-friendly and offers a wide range of tools for various projects. For more specific tasks, you might want to install other operating systems like Ubuntu or specialized distros.

  • Connect to Your Display: Raspberry Pi can output to HDMI displays, making it easy to connect it to a monitor or TV. With newer models like the Raspberry Pi 5, you can even drive dual 4K displays for an immersive experience.

  • Add Input Devices: Depending on your project, you may need a keyboard, mouse, or touchscreen. Raspberry Pi supports various input devices through USB and GPIO (General Purpose Input/Output) pins.

  • Power Up: A stable power supply is essential. Raspberry Pi models usually require a 5V power source, with the Raspberry Pi 5 needing up to 3A of current. Always check the power requirements for your specific model to avoid issues during operation.

3. Popular DIY Projects to Maximize the Potential of Your Raspberry Pi

Once your Raspberry Pi is up and running, you can start exploring different DIY project ideas. Here are a few projects that make the most of the Raspberry Pi’s features:

Home Automation with Raspberry Pi

Home automation is one of the most popular applications for Raspberry Pi. With its GPIO pins, the Raspberry Pi can control lights, doors, and appliances, making it the perfect centerpiece for a smart home setup.

  • Smart Lighting System: Using a Raspberry Pi, you can control lights in your home with voice commands, mobile apps, or automated schedules. Popular platforms like Home Assistant and OpenHAB integrate seamlessly with Raspberry Pi to control a variety of smart devices.

  • Security Camera System: Raspberry Pi can serve as the hub for a home security system. You can set up motion detectors, cameras, and alarms, creating a cost-effective solution for monitoring your property.

Build a Personal Cloud Server

With the growing demand for privacy and data security, setting up a personal cloud server using Raspberry Pi has become a popular DIY project. You can host your own files, access them remotely, and maintain complete control over your data.

  • Nextcloud on Raspberry Pi: Nextcloud is a powerful self-hosted cloud storage platform that works perfectly with Raspberry Pi. With a USB hard drive or a large SD card, you can store files, photos, and videos and access them from anywhere, just like popular cloud services like Google Drive or Dropbox.

Retro Gaming Console

Turning your Raspberry Pi into a retro gaming console is a classic DIY project that combines nostalgia and tech. Using software like RetroPie, you can emulate games from classic consoles such as the NES, SNES, Sega Genesis, and more.

  • Setting Up RetroPie: RetroPie is an open-source software package that allows you to emulate a variety of classic gaming consoles. The Raspberry Pi 4 is especially well-suited for this project due to its improved performance, enabling smooth gameplay and high-quality graphics.

Create a Media Center with Kodi

If you want to turn your Raspberry Pi into a fully functional media center, installing Kodi can help you manage all your multimedia content in one place. Raspberry Pi can stream movies, music, and TV shows, supporting services like Netflix and YouTube.

  • Installing Kodi on Raspberry Pi: Kodi is an open-source media player that’s lightweight and perfect for Raspberry Pi. With an HDMI cable and a display, you can enjoy high-definition media streaming in the comfort of your home.

4. Advanced DIY Projects for Power Users

For those with more advanced skills or who want to push their Raspberry Pi even further, there are a number of complex projects you can explore.

AI and Machine Learning Projects

The Raspberry Pi can be used as an affordable platform for machine learning experiments. With the latest advancements in AI frameworks like TensorFlow Lite, you can run lightweight AI models on your Raspberry Pi to recognize images, perform speech recognition, and even control robots.

  • Voice Assistant: Build your own voice-controlled assistant using tools like Mycroft AI or Google Assistant SDK. The Raspberry Pi can process voice commands and control other devices in your home.

Robotics Projects

The Raspberry Pi’s GPIO pins and processing power make it ideal for robotics projects. You can create robots that move, respond to sensors, or even interact with humans.

  • Autonomous Robot: By integrating sensors like cameras, ultrasonic distance sensors, and motors, you can build a fully autonomous robot that navigates its environment. Raspberry Pi’s powerful CPU and GPU capabilities make it an ideal choice for processing real-time data and controlling robotic movement.

Weather Station

A weather station using Raspberry Pi allows you to gather data such as temperature, humidity, air pressure, and more. By adding various sensors, you can create a fully functioning weather station that uploads real-time data to the cloud for analysis.

5. Useful Raspberry Pi Accessories for DIY Projects

Maximizing the potential of your Raspberry Pi often involves using a variety of accessories to enhance its functionality.

  • Camera Module: Raspberry Pi’s camera module enables high-quality image and video capture, perfect for DIY photography or security projects.

  • Touchscreen Display: For interactive projects, a touchscreen display can make your Raspberry Pi more user-friendly, allowing for touch input without needing a separate monitor or keyboard.

  • GPIO Accessories: There’s a wide range of GPIO accessories like relay boards, motor controllers, and sensors that expand your Raspberry Pi’s capabilities for home automation, robotics, and more.

6. Troubleshooting Tips for Raspberry Pi DIY Projects

While Raspberry Pi is relatively easy to use, troubleshooting common issues can be challenging. Here are some tips:

  • Check Power Supply: Ensure that your Raspberry Pi is getting enough power. Low or inconsistent power can cause instability or crashes.

  • Update Software: Keep your Raspberry Pi updated by regularly running updates for both the operating system and software packages.

  • Monitor Overheating: Raspberry Pi can overheat during intense tasks. If you’re using your Pi for heavy projects, consider using heatsinks or active cooling solutions like fans.

Maximizing the potential of your Raspberry Pi in DIY projects opens up a world of creativity and innovation. Whether you’re building a smart home system, creating a retro gaming console, or delving into AI, the possibilities are nearly endless. By choosing the right model, setting up your Pi correctly, and utilizing accessories and software, you can unlock its full potential for any DIY project. As technology continues to advance, the Raspberry Pi remains an affordable and powerful tool for makers, hobbyists, and educators alike.

Feel free to check out our other website at : https://synergypublish.com

Skip to content